Crawl Space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ddle in the crawl space | Yes | No | It’s manageable but you need to find the source to stop it from coming back. |
| Standing water up to 2 inches deep | No | Yes | This needs professional extraction and drying equipment to handle safely. |
| Mold already growing in the crawl space | No | Yes | Mold needs specialized cleaning and removal to avoid health risks and future growth. |
| Water from a broken pipe or backed-up sewer | No | Yes | This is high-risk and needs immediate professional attention to prevent contamination and further damage. |
| Uncertain about the source of the water | No | Yes | A professional can identify hidden issues and prevent future problems. |
| Water damage that’s been sitting for more than 48 hours | No | Yes | After this time, the risk of mold and structural damage increases a lot. |

Crawl Space Water Removal Cost In Almira, WA
Costs for crawl space water removal vary based on the size of the area, the amount of water, and the type of damage. These are general estimates to give you an idea of what to expect. Actual costs depend on the specific situation and the work required.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, depth, and access to the area.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the crawl space and how long it takes to dry. |
| Mold remediation | $1,500 – $6,000 | Extent of mold growth and area to treat. |
| Structural repairs | $500 – $3,000 | Damage to floor joists, insulation, or other materials. |
| Sanitization and cleaning | $300 – $1,500 | Level of contamination and types of materials affected. |
| Final inspection and documentation | $200 – $800 | Complexity of the work and report requirements. |

How long does it take to dry out a crawl space?
Drying a crawl space typically takes 3-5 days. This depends on the amount of water, the size of the area, and the drying equipment used. We work as fast as possible to reduce disruption and get your space back to normal. It’s not just about speed, it’s about thoroughness and safety.

How can I prevent water from getting into my crawl space?
Prevention starts with proper drainage around your home, sealing any cracks, and keeping gutters and downspouts clear. Regular inspections can help catch small issues before they become big problems.
